How are trading commissions and non-trading fees structured at Synergy Markets?
Synergy Markets has been rated as having medium overall fees, with a fees score of 5/10, and its conditions include a tight EUR/USD spread but above-average Forex trading fees and a deposit fee. On Standard accounts, costs are built into floating spreads (for example, EUR/USD typically ranges from 1.0 to 1.6 pips), while RAW/ECN accounts combine low average spreads (around 0.1 pips on EUR/USD) with a commission of $3.5 per lot. Non-trading fees include a 0–1% deposit fee, 0–3% withdrawal fee, and no inactivity fee.
What types of trading accounts does Synergy Markets provide and how do their fees differ?
Synergy Markets offers Demo, Standard, and ECN/Raw spread accounts, with no Cent or Micro accounts and no swap-free, VIP, or managed options. On MT4, the STPECN account uses only floating spreads with no extra commission, while ZeroECN and PureECN accounts have spreads from 0 pips plus commissions of AUD 8.5 and AUD 7 per lot respectively for Forex, metals, and oil. The Xchange MT5 account supports Forex and CFDs on stocks, commodities, and indices, with Australian stocks charged 0.08% per transaction and U.S. stocks $0.02 per contract, while other instruments are described as fee-free.

Which markets and tradable assets are available with Synergy Markets according to reviews and analysis?
Synergy Markets supports 50 currency pairs and provides access to stocks and stock indices, but does not offer commodity futures, cryptocurrencies, options, bonds, ETFs, copy trading, PAMM investing, or managed accounts. The review notes that the overall asset selection is limited compared with the market average, despite the availability of indices trading and a relatively wide range of Forex pairs. How does the trading account opening process at Synergy Markets work based on available feedback?
The review describes the Synergy Markets onboarding process as fully online, with registration taking about 20 minutes and KYC verification typically completed within 2 business days, and a minimum deposit of $100. Account opening involves registering on the website, answering a short questionnaire about trading experience, and providing scanned ID and payment documents, although approval may take longer depending on the documentation.
